Field Underwriter
Job Summary
Seeking a highly skilled and experienced Field Underwriter to join a team, This role is ideal for a seasoned professional with a strong background in commercial underwriting, advanced risk assessment, and agency relationship management. As a Field Underwriter, you will independently evaluate and underwrite complex and high-value risks, provide consultative support to field underwriters and agency partners, and contribute to strategic initiatives that drive profitability and growth. Weekly travel within a 3–5 hour radius is required, and a company vehicle will be provided.

Responsibilities
-
Advanced Underwriting Execution:
- Independently underwrite and price complex and specialized commercial risks within expanded authority levels.
- Ensure profitable growth by applying advanced judgment and technical expertise.
-
Risk Analysis & Technical Consultation:
- Conduct in-depth risk analysis using financials, loss control reports, industry trends, and predictive data models.
- Provide consultative guidance to field underwriters and agents on risk mitigation and coverage solutions.
-
Territory Management:
- Manage a field underwriting territory focused on new business production.
- Align underwriting strategy with profitability goals and identify trends to adjust approaches as needed.
-
Agency Engagement & Strategic Support:
- Build and maintain strong relationships with key agency partners.
- Conduct in-person meetings, support complex negotiations, and participate in strategic planning with agencies.
-
Market Intelligence & Innovation:
- Monitor market developments, emerging risks, and competitor activity.
- Provide feedback to influence the evolution of underwriting guidelines, tools, and practices.
-
Mentorship & Knowledge Sharing:
- Serve as a technical resource and mentor to field underwriters.
- Share best practices and support skill development across the team.
-
Program & Product Expertise:
- Partner with Territory Managers and Learning & Development teams to conduct product training sessions.
- Provide feedback on product performance and market fit.
